Civil Enforcement CCJ Inconsistent Dates

cutecapybara298
Posts: 2 Newbie

Got caught forgetting to put a registration into a computer 2 years ago for a anpr car. Got sent the first letter 2 months after the date. Now in the PoC within the claim form it states violation date : 03/11/2023 and payment due date 02/12/2023 even though on the original PCN letter it states the issue date : 19/12/2023. Almost 3 weeks after the claim form states it should have been paid. Have I got a defence to this and if so should I send a letter back or answer online and if so could someone send me a link which could help build a template if a defence was advisable. A claim form is what you have. Direct from CEL. Like the one I signposted you to.
A CCJ is a judgment against you. Which you don't have. And never will.
